Jeanette A. Lineberry is a judge of the Pierce County District Court in Washington. She was elected by voters in 2014, winning a four-year term that begins on January 5, 2015, and expired on January 6, 2019.[1] [2]

Elections

2014

See also: Washington judicial elections, 2014
Lineberry ran for election to the Pierce County District Court.
General: She defeated Karl L. Williams in the general election on November 4, 2014, receiving 58.2 percent of the vote. [1] 

Education

Lineberry received a B.A. in political science from the University of Washington and a J.D. from Seattle University School of Law.[3]
